‘Very worried’: Rome airports could suspend new EES border checks over fears of summer travel chaos

world

Rome's airports may pause a newly implemented Entry and Exit System over concerns it could choke summer travel with delays. According to Euronews, the system has already prompted calls to suspend it temporarily, with airports requesting additional security resources to manage expected queue build-ups. The worry is that the fresh border checks could turn European travel this summer into a logistical nightmare.
